I didn’t dare smoke in the room, but I was excited and wanted a cigarette real bad.
Our suite was fantastic.
The outdoors was right there. There was a floor-to-ceiling glass wall that angled up so that part of the ceiling was glass, too. Everything was made of wood. Beyond the glass wall, there was a deck with a flagstone floor and a stone hot tub. Giant pine trees rose up just beyond the patio. The river sparkled through the trees.
“Wow.” I kicked off my sandals and stretched out on the enormous bed in what I hoped was a provocative pose. “It’s like being in a movie.”
Tremaynne shook his head and frowned as he examined everything. He ran his fingers along surfaces like a blind person reading Braille.
“Don’t you think it’s beautiful?” I asked him.
“Beautiful? What does that mean?” he said.
“The materials. The way it looks. Everything.” And it was my daddy who did it. It came from his brain. It represented the way he thought. It made me feel proud, special somehow.
Tremaynne cocked his head and shot me a squinty, disapproving glance. “Can you really feel comfortable in a place like this?”
“Sure.” Anything was an improvement on my tiny, messy apartment in Portland. “It kind of reminds me of their house.”
Tremaynne opened the minibar and scanned the contents. “Whose?”
“The dads’.” I paused, wondering if this was the right time to bring it up. “Who won the swimming match?”
“I did.”
“It was nice of you to go swimming with them. Nude.”
He pulled the bottle of wine from its bucket and examined the label.
“You seemed to be having a good time.”
He plunged the bottle back into the ice and started picking through the giant fruit basket.
“Do you find them attractive?”
He smiled but wouldn’t look at me.
“Sexually, I mean?”
“Got any aspirin?” He opened my purse and started pawing through it.
I darted up to snatch it from his hands. But instead of handing it over, he turned away and began rifling through the contents. “Plenty of candy, I see. Cigarettes. All the consumer shit you can’t live without.”
“Tremaynne, if you’re mad at me, let’s talk about it.”
“I’m sick. I’ve got like the worst headache in the world.” He drew out a plastic case. “What’s this?”
“My birth control.”
He tossed the case at me and said, “Please don’t stop eating those.”
I was burning up. Part of me wanted to fight this out. But I was too scared. I didn’t want to find out what was bothering him, because I was afraid it was me. And it was too soon after the wedding to start fighting. I wanted to live in ignorant bliss awhile longer.
“Was it the bear?” I asked.
He looked at me like I was crazy. “What are you talking about?”
“You changed. After you saw that bear.”
“Yeah. That really freaked me out.” He slowly walked over to the glass wall and stood there, looking out. “I just can’t stand it that people kill animals.”
“It was horrible.”
